How Much?


It isn’t cheap to become a snowboarder with having to buy all the gear and equipment. The average board in the U.S. cost from about $100.00-$600.00. Also there is a lot of gear you have to buy.


Board- $100.00-$600.00

Boots- $100.00

Bindings- $150.00-$275.00

Helmet- $60.00

Gloves- $40.00

Goggles- $25.00-$40.00

Stomp pad- $10.00

Wax- $10.00

Hand warmers- $5.00

 

How to Buy the Right Board

 

It isn’t easy to find the right board; there are so many types of boards to choose from. Some things to think about are…

Honestly assess your abilities, budget and likely riding areas before shopping.

 

 Height and Width Test

- the length of board is always printed on it

- you want a board that is between your chin and your nose

- If you are a recreational rider, park, pipe, freestyle you want to size down to make it easier to turn

- If you are a powder rider, carver, or agressive you shoule size up to be able to carve better

-If you have big feet go for a wider board to aviod toe drag
